congrats on joining the pork hunters. first off make sure you are using equipement that will put them down. talk to your outfitter as to the average size of hog you will see . a 300+ may not go right down with a 270 but will with a 30 cal. if you are looking for a wall hanger use either a low chest shot or high on the shoulder about 4-6 inches below the spine. this will drop him quick. if you want meat go for the head.
i have killed two with one shot of a 7 mag. expect to be close to them when you shoot and to see more than one at a time. the rush is the same as deer and it is very exciting to chase porky.
they dont see well but have a ability to smell better than deer , use the wind
and mostly have fun and pork fill the freezer
